This requirement is for the procurement of proprietary genomics consumables manufactured by 10x Genomics, Inc., including the GEM-X Epi Multiome system and associated kits. The items to be acquired consist of the GEM-X Epi Multiome, 16 samples (Catalog #1000979), GEM-X Epi Multiome Chip Kit, 4 chips (Catalog #1000951), Single Index Kit N Set A (Catalog #1000212), and 10x Magnetic Separator B (1000394). These products are designed specifically for use with 10x Genomics platforms and are required to support multiomic sequencing workflows.
The required products must possess specific functional and performance characteristics to meet the Government’s needs. The consumables and associated equipment must be fully compatible with existing 10x Genomics instrumentation and workflows and enable simultaneous epigenomic and transcriptomic profiling from the same biological sample. The system must support high-throughput processing of up to 16 samples per kit and utilize proprietary reagents that ensure data quality and reproducibility.
Additionally, the consumables must be single-use, as required by the manufacturer, and designed to integrate seamlessly with existing laboratory protocols without modification. The magnetic separation equipment must be specifically designed for use with 10x Genomics workflows and enable efficient and reliable bead-based separation steps required in the protocol. These characteristics are essential to maintain continuity of ongoing research and ensure accurate and reliable experimental results.
